1. Introduction: Health as a Foundation for Learning
A healthy lifestyle is not only about avoiding illness; for students it is the basis of concentration, confidence, energy, and emotional stability. This point is especially relevant for students because school years are a period in which habits, attitudes, and skills are still developing. Health habits can influence attendance, mood, concentration, and the ability to recover from stress. This makes the subject relevant not only for examinations or classroom discussion but also for the choices students make outside school.
